Online internships are becoming more popular in today’s technology-driven world. It’s a great way for busy students to gain experience and boost their resumes before graduating from college.

You will be working very closely with the attorneys and senior staff to help clients with their legal issues. You will perform a variety of legal research for our attorneys, draft many documents and do other various tasks.
Our interns will learn what it is like to work in the legal field, expand their critical thinking and writing skills, improve their ability to organize themselves and better understand the process of being an attorney.
